Test your German!

This test can help you with testing yourself in the beautiful German language. It was designed by a real German.

Question 1:Which sentence is correct?
Ich geh mit meines Hund.
Ich gehe mit meinen Hund.
Du gehe mit meinen Hund
Er geht mit meinem Hund.
Du gehst mit meines Hund.
Question 2:Which of these English words is used in German the most?
Fan
Wedding
Web site
Computer
Conversion
Question 3:What are the plural forms of these three words 'Mann', 'Frau' and 'Kind'?
Mannen, Fraus, Kinde
Manner, Frauen, Kinder
Manns, Fraus, Kindren
Männe, Fräue, Kinder
Männer, Frauen, Kinder
Question 4:The German word 'blau' has got another meaning than only 'blue'. Which one?
Too young
Drunk
Sad
Yellow
To be hurt
Question 5:In which answer is the sentence correct?
Ich bin froh, dass du liebst mich.
Ich bin froh dass du mich liebst
Ich bin froh, dass du mich liebst.
Ich bin froh, du liebst mich.
Ich bin froh, der liebst du.
Question 6:In which case is the second spelling also correct?
Sketch - Sketsch
Computer - Kompjuter
Handy - Händy
Shampoo - Schampoo
Gentleman - Dschentelmän
Question 7:When is the adjective 'schön' declined correctly?
Ich sehe einen schöner Mann.
Ich sehe einen schönen Mann.
Ich sehe schönes Mann.
Ich sehe den schöne Mann.
Ich sehe einen schön Mann.
Question 8:How is 'gut' put into the comparative forms?
gut - guter - am gutesten
gut - beter - am betesten
gut - bässer - am gutsten
gut - besser - am bessesten
gut - besser - am besten
Question 9:When are the articles chosen correctly?
die Schuh, das Tinte, der Haus
der Schuh, der Tinte, das Haus
das Schuh, die Tinte, das Haus
die Schuh, der Tinte, das Haus
der Schuh, die Tinte, das Haus
Question 10:What is the difference between dative and accusative?
It is a completely irregular difference.
Dative is an object with preposition, accusative is without.
Dative is an active object, accusative is passive.
Dative gets something, accusative is what is got.
Accusative is the first object, dative the second.
Question 11:Which grammar case has got to be filled in? Ich gehe in ... Haus. Which article is it?
Dative - dem
Accusative - das
Dative and accusative are possible - dem, den
It does not matter - der, die, das, des, dem, den...
Dative and accusative are possible - dem, das
Question 12:When do you use a conjunctive form?
If I say something in indirect speech.
If I want to say that what I say, is only a possibility.
If what I say, was said in an other lanuguage.
There are two conjunctives, first is for indirect speech, second is for possibilities.
I need both conjunctives for indirect speech and for possibilities.
Question 13:You want to tell your mother, what your aunt has told you. Which of these sentences would be the best one?
Sie sagte, ich bin dumm.
Sie sagte, ich sei dumm.
Sie sagte, dass ich dumm bin.
Sie sagte, ich wäre dumm.
Sie sagte, ich darf ein Stück Kuchen essen.
Question 14:When is the genitive form built correctly.
Der Ball des Junge.
Der Ball vom Jungen.
Der Ball des Junges.
Der Ball der Junge.
Der Ball des Jungen.
Question 15:Which sentence means 'The fish was caught in the net.'?
Der Fisch wurde von dem Netz gefangen.
Man hatte den Fisch in das Netz gefangen.
Der Fisch wurde in dem Netz gefangen.
Das Netz wurde in dem Fisch gefangen.
Der Fisch war ein gefangenes Netz.
